Business Development Engineering Manager, SSA

Job Description

You are an internally recognized expert in process development and process engineering and identify, define and solve complex business problems by applying your broad technical and consumer knowledge and in-depth understanding of manufacturing technology related to Mondelēz products. You serve as a senior technical resource for the organization, regularly interacting with senior management.

How you will contribute

You will support development, optimization and specification of processes that deliver consumer benefit through new products, quality improvements and cost savings opportunities. You will develop project objectives, technical approach, project plans, deliverables and timelines to deliver solutions on time and on budget, and execute against these plans, all while providing status updates to stakeholders. As a technical leader for process development and process technologies, you will: continually evolve your business-relevant expertise; define and share technical best practices; influence technical direction for the benefit of the business, and; drive the technical development of people in RDQ through teaching, coaching and mentoring, and identifying future technical leaders.

What you will bring

A desire to drive your future and accelerate your career and the following experience and knowledge:

Executing bench-top, pilot-scale, and plant-scale process development activities and plant commercializationProject management skills that are action-orientated with a demonstrated ability to handle multiple, complex projects, prioritize, and manage budgets, risk and timelinesManufacturing operations and process engineeringThinking and working globallyProcess background with a demonstrated understanding of statistical, modeling and simulation toolsLeading technical teams and junior talent to deliver on process innovations and renovationsInfluencing the technical direction of the business to deliver benefit using organizational awareness and clear communicationEnsure that foundational skills/capabilities keep pace with technology advancements

More about this role

· Project management and execution of change projects to cost/time/scope· Oversee the capital engineering agenda, including providing technical support, Vendor and equipment selection fit for purpose, and capital management· Lead change agenda for growth and NPD projects executed at Internal & External manufacturing Sites· Development of costings (COGS) for NPDs to support decision making for commercial decisions.· Support External Manufacturer Development to ensure Compliance with MDLZ Quality Standards· Lead and execute selected projects driving Productivity and Gross Profit margin within Supply Chain / Operations· Ensure that project scope takes into consideration minimizing waste (product giveaway, raw and pack waste, and write-offs)· Review internal manufacturing complexity and external manufacturing options to support considerations on manufacturing complexity (utilising existing asset platforms, product formats, and managing SKU proliferation)· Responsible for operations input into the I2M project management process for External manufacturing.  Interface between site and the commercial business.· Completion of master data (BOMs and Routings) for new products for External Manufacturing operations and NPDs· Drive consistency in documentation and business processes to ensure high level of inputs and assist good decision making.· Ensure that suitable risk assessment and contingency planning is in-place, communicated, and agreed upon by all stakeholders· Enable best practice sharing by ensuring all projects are properly closed out and key learning’s are documented following the IIM Design Review (DR) process. 

Education / Certifications:

Degree in Engineering, with advantage of any additional qualifications in Business.Typically, 8 years’+ experience in a high-volume, high-speed manufacturing industry, preferably food, beverages or pharmaceutical in either an engineering, production, technical or quality roleExperience in the identification and delivery of process improvement preferred

Business Unit Summary


Mondelēz International’s Sub Saharan Africa Business Unit is made up of three key focus areas namely Southern Africa, West Africa and the Rest of Africa Markets.  The Business Unit is home to approximately 1000 Makers and Bakers who strive to bring only the best quality and loved brands to our consumers. Mondelēz International in Sub Saharan Africa is proud to house global legacy brands including Cadbury Dairy Milk, Oreo, Halls and Bournvita, together with local jewels such as Cadbury LunchBar, Chappies, TomTom and Dentyne.  The Business Unit’s Markets have consistently been awarded Top Employer certification, and has been recognised as a Top Employer in Africa.
